Commonly Seen Sewer Line Issues

Broken: broken, offset or collapsed pipe: Pipes have actually been damaged due to moving soil, frozen ground, settling, etc.
Blockage: Grease buildup or a foreign object is restricting or prohibiting appropriate flow and/or cleaning of the line.
Corrosion: The pipe has actually weakened and/or broken, causing collapses in the line and restricting flow.
Bellied pipe: A section of the pipeline has sunk due to ground or soil conditions, developing a valley that gathers paper and waste.
Dripping joints: The seals in between pipelines have broken, allowing water to escape into the location surrounding the pipeline.
Root in sewer line: Tree or shrub roots have actually attacked the sewer line and/or have harmed the line, avoiding typical cleansing.
Off-grade pipe: Existing pipes are constructed of low quality material that might have degraded or worn away.

Traditional Sewage Line Repair Method

Sewage system line repair is normally performed utilizing the "open cut" or "trench" method to get to the area surrounding the harmed portion of the pipe. A backhoe may be used to open and refill the work area.

Pipe Bursting

We make small gain access to holes where the damaged pipeline starts and ends. Utilizing your broken sewer line as a guide, our hydraulic machine pulls full-sized replacement pipe through the old course and breaks up the harmed pipeline at the exact same time. The new pipe is extremely resistant to leaks and root intrusion, with a long life expectancy.

Pipe Relining Process


Relining is the procedure of repairing damaged drain pipelines by producing a "pipe within a pipeline" to bring back function and circulation. Epoxy relining materials mold to the within the existing pipe to create a smooth brand-new inner wall, much like the lining discovered in food cans.

Many times, pipeline relining can be carried out through a building's clean-out gain access to and typically requires little digging. Pipeline relining might be utilized to fix root-damaged pipes; seal cracks and holes; and fill in missing pipe and seal joint connections underground, in roofing drain pipes, in storm lines and under concrete. The relined pipe is seamless and durable, and all materials used in the relining procedure are non-hazardous.
